I am looking for the correct third horn as pictured for my 56 Eldorado Seville.  The shop that was restoring my car went out of business and lost my original horn.  Any ideas on a replacement?

As to the horn, you will need to find a used one that
hopefully works.  Try the "want to buy" section on this
forum.  They were the same for '55, '56.  My original
horn was fried (bad coil) and could not be repaired but
I was able to find a good working original.
